ED Names K Kavitha As Accused In Fresh Chargesheet In Delhi Excise Policy Case

Kavitha, daughter of former Telangana CM K Chandrashekar Rao, was arrested from her residence in Banjara Hills, Hyderabad on March 15 by the central agency.

Quoting sources, the PTI report said the prosecution complaint has been filed under provisions of the Prevention of Money Laundering Act (PMLA). The special judge for CBI and ED cases, Kaveri Baweja, is likely to take up the chargesheet for cognisance on May 13.

Additionally, a similar complaint against Delhi Chief Minister Arvind Kejriwal is expected to be lodged next week, the report said.

7th ED Chargesheet In Delhi Excise Policy Case

This marks the seventh chargesheet filed by the ED in this case. It has arrested 18 individuals, including Kejriwal, who was granted an interim bail by the Supreme Court on Friday.

The ED has claimed that Kavitha played a significant role in the ‘South Group’ accused of providing alleged kickbacks worth Rs 100 crore to the Aam Aadmi Party (AAP) in exchange for a substantial share of liquor licences in Delhi.

The agency had said earlier that Kavitha was “one of the kingpins, a key conspirator and beneficiary of the Delhi excise policy scam”.
